What’s in your future,
class of 2009?
If you are ready to take the next step from home to a college
campus, Bossier Federal Credit Union would like to help. We’ve
established a scholarship opportunity for any high school senior in
Caddo, Bossier or Webster parish entering college in the fall of 2009.
Students interested in this opportunity simply need to turn in a
completed application, a current official transcript and a typed,
double-spaced essay of approximately 500 words.
The assigned essay topic is: “What can credit unions do to
encourage today’s youth to join and take advantage of credit
union products and services?”
For example, what would have driven you to save money for your future
endeavors? Our scholarship program will award a total of $5,000 in
scholarship funds with the first place winner receiving $2,500, the
second place winner receiving $1,500 and the third $1,000. For more
information on requirements and the selection process, please stop by
and pick up a scholarship application.
